Output 22e86784ede317ae808bb86099ec9ef58cbe98106302c2154bd3d137c27075e8:2

value
9862634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b73c9afdfdd47c0b225261d2363db9788aec99 OP_EQUAL
address
MFMEUUp8kKzk7zZGJoPQLXRbLVFhWGMztZ
transaction
22e86784ede317ae808bb86099ec9ef58cbe98106302c2154bd3d137c27075e8
spent
true